  2. Hey everyone. New to the group and sure am thankful for the abundance of info on here!

    So, I've read the pros and cons of the swap, daytons to hub piloted, and I am hell bent on changing the front hubs of my ol gal to hub piloted. I have found hubs here and there, but I am at a loss as to what hubs will fit my axle & spindles, and if the current brake setup will work. It's a mack 18k front, I see casting numbers but not sure what numbers/letters tell the type of axle this is..  . all factory original.  So, can someone please help an ol dude out? I know there has got to be a way to cross reference what hub/drum will fit...
